Impostazioni del progetto (migrazione) (SybaseToSQL)Project Settings (Migration) (SybaseToSQL)

La pagina di migrazione del impostazioni progetto la finestra di dialogo contiene le impostazioni che consentono di personalizzare la modalità SSMA viene eseguita la migrazione dei dati da Sybase Adaptive Server Enterprise (ASE) per SQL ServerSQL Server.The Migration page of the Project Settings dialog box contains settings that customize how SSMA migrates data from Sybase Adaptive Server Enterprise (ASE) to SQL ServerSQL Server.

Il riquadro di migrazione è disponibile in entrambi i impostazioni progetto e impostazioni di progetto predefinite finestre di dialogo.The Migration pane is available in both the Project Settings and Default Project Settings dialog boxes.

  • Per specificare le impostazioni per tutti i progetti SSMA, il strumenti dal menu impostazioni di progetto predefinite, selezionare il tipo di progetto di migrazione per i quali impostazioni sono necessarie per essere visualizzati o modificati da versione di destinazione della migrazione elenco a discesa fare clic su generale nella parte inferiore del riquadro sinistro e quindi fare clic su migrazione.To specify settings for all SSMA projects, on the Tools menu, select Default Project Settings, select migration project type for which settings are required to be viewed /changed from Migration Target Version drop down click General at the bottom of the left pane, and then click Migration.

  • Per specificare le impostazioni per il progetto corrente, il strumenti dal menu impostazioni progetto, fare clic su generale nella parte inferiore del riquadro sinistro e quindi fare clic su migrazione.To specify settings for the current project, on the Tools menu, select Project Settings, click General at the bottom of the left pane, and then click Migration.

Opzioni di correzione DataDate Correction Options

NomeTerm DefinizioneDefinition
Sostituire le date non supportateReplace unsupported dates Specifica se SSMA deve correggere date precedenti rispetto a quello meno recente SQL ServerSQL Server datetime data (01 gennaio 1753).Specifies whether SSMA should correct dates that are earlier than the earliest SQL ServerSQL Server datetime date (01 January 1753).

Per mantenere i valori di data corrente, selezionare non eseguire alcuna operazione.To keep the current date values, select Do nothing. SQL ServerSQL Serverin una colonna datetime non accetta le date precedenti 01 gennaio 1753. will not accept dates before 01 January 1753 in a datetime column. Se si utilizzano le date precedenti, è necessario convertire i valori datetime ai valori di carattere.If you use older dates, you must convert the datetime values to character values.

Per convertire le date precedenti 01 gennaio 1753 su NULL, selezionare sostituire con il valore NULL.To convert dates before 01 January 1753 to NULL, select Replace with NULL.

Per sostituire le date precedenti 01 gennaio 1753 con una data, selezionare sostituire con più vicino di date supportato.To replace dates before 01 January 1753 with a supported date, select Replace with nearest supported date.

Modalità predefinita: non eseguire alcuna operazioneDefault Mode: Do nothing

Modalità ottimistica: non eseguire alcuna operazioneOptimistic Mode: Do nothing

Modalità: sostituire con più vicino di data supportatiFull Mode: Replace with nearest supported date

Modulo di migrazioneMigration Engine

NomeTerm DefinizioneDefinition
Modulo di migrazioneMigration Engine Specifica il motore di database utilizzato durante la migrazione dei dati.Specifies database engine used during Data Migration. Migrazione dei dati sul lato client fa riferimento al client SSMA recupero dei dati dall'origine e in blocco inserimento di dati in SQL Server.Client side data migration refers to SSMA client retrieving the data from the source and bulk inserting that data into SQL Server. Migrazione dei dati lato server fa riferimento al modulo di migrazione di dati SSMA (programma di copia bulk) in esecuzione nella finestra di SQL Server come un processo SQL Agent, il recupero dei dati dall'origine e inserimento direttamente in SQL Server, evitando in tal modo un ulteriore client-hop (prestazioni).Server side data migration refers to SSMA data migration engine (bulk copy program) running on the SQL Server box as a SQL Agent job retrieving data from the source and inserting directly into SQL Server thus avoiding an extra client-hop (better performance).

Modalità predefinita: modulo di migrazione dei dati sul lato ClientDefault Mode: Client Side Data Migration Engine

Modalità ottimistica: modulo di migrazione dei dati sul lato ClientOptimistic Mode: Client Side Data Migration Engine

Modalità: modulo di migrazione dei dati sul lato ClientFull Mode: Client Side Data Migration Engine
Importante

Quando il modulo di migrazione opzione è impostata su modulo di migrazione dei dati lato Server, un nuovo progetto opzione modulo di migrazione dei dati lato Server utilizzare 32 Bit viene visualizzato.When the Migration Engine option is set to Server Side Data Migration Engine, a new Project setting option Use 32-Bit Server Side Data Migration Engine is displayed. Specifica se l'utilità di programma di copia Bulk (BCP) a 32 bit o a 64 bit viene utilizzato per la migrazione dei dati.It specifies whether 32 bit or 64 bit Bulk Copy Program (BCP) utility is used to migrate data.

Opzioni varieMiscellaneous Options

NomeTerm DefinizioneDefinition
Dimensioni batchBatch Size Specifica il batch di dimensioni utilizzate durante la migrazione dei dati.Specifies the batch size used during data migration.

Modalità predefinita: 10000Default Mode: 10000

Modalità ottimistica: 10000Optimistic Mode: 10000

Modalità: 10000Full Mode: 10000
Vincoli CHECKCheck constraints Specifica se SSMA deve verificare i vincoli durante l'inserimento di dati in tabelle di SQL Server.Specifies whether SSMA should check constraints when it inserts data into SQL Server tables.

Modalità predefinita: FalseDefault Mode: False

Modalità ottimistica: FalseOptimistic Mode: False

Modalità: FalseFull Mode: False
Timeout della migrazione dei datiData Migration Timeout Specifica il timeout utilizzato durante la migrazione dei datiSpecifies the timeout used during data migration

Modalità predefinita: 15Default Mode: 15

Modalità ottimistica: 15Optimistic Mode: 15

Modalità: 15Full Mode: 15
Opzioni di migrazione di dati estesiExtended Data Migration Options Mostra opzioni di migrazione di dati aggiuntivi per ogni tabella nella scheda Dettagli separato.Shows extra data migration options for each table in separate detail tab.

Modalità predefinita: nascondereDefault Mode: Hide

Modalità ottimistica: nascondereOptimistic Mode: Hide

Modalità: nascondereFull Mode: Hide
Attive triggerFire triggers Specifica se SSMA deve attivare i trigger di inserimento durante l'aggiunta di dati in tabelle SQL Server.Specifies whether SSMA should fire insertion triggers when it adds data to SQL Server tables.

Modalità predefinita: FalseDefault Mode: False

Modalità ottimistica: FalseOptimistic Mode: False

Modalità: FalseFull Mode: False
Mantieni valori IdentityKeep identity Specifica se SSMA consente di mantenere i valori identity Sybase durante l'aggiunta di dati a SQL Server.Specifies whether SSMA preserves Sybase identity values when it adds data to SQL Server. Un valore False fa sì che i valori identity per poter essere assegnati dalla destinazione.A value of False causes identity values to be assigned by the destination.

Modalità predefinita: TrueDefault Mode: True

Modalità ottimistica: TrueOptimistic Mode: True

Modalità: TrueFull Mode: True
Mantieni valori NullKeep nulls Specifica se SSMA consente di mantenere i valori null nei dati di origine durante l'aggiunta di dati a SQL Server, indipendentemente dai valori predefiniti specificati in SQL Server.Specifies whether SSMA preserves null values in the source data when it adds data to SQL Server, regardless of the default values that are specified in SQL Server.

Modalità predefinita: TrueDefault Mode: True

Modalità ottimistica: TrueOptimistic Mode: True

Modalità: TrueFull Mode: True
In caso di erroreOn Error Arresta la migrazione dei dati quando si verifica un errore.Stops Data migration when an error occurs. Sono disponibili tre opzioni:It has three options:

Interrompere la migrazione: interrompe l'operazione di migrazione di datiStop migration: Stops data migration operation

Passare alla tabella riportata di seguito: interrompe la migrazione dei dati alla tabella corrente e continua a quella successivaProceed to next table: Stops data migration to the current table and proceeds to the next one

Procedere al batch successivo: interrompe la migrazione dei dati per il batch corrente e continua a quella successivaProceed to next batch: Stops data migration to the current batch and proceeds to the next one

Modalità predefinita: procedere con il batch successivoDefault Mode: Proceed to the next batch

Modalità ottimistica: procedere con il batch successivoOptimistic Mode: Proceed to the next batch

Modalità: procedere con il batch successivoFull Mode: Proceed to the next batch
Parte frazionaria arrotondamento dei numeriRound fractional part of numbers Specifica se tagliare le parti frazionarie di dati decimal e numeric durante la migrazione per tipi integer o visualizzare il messaggio di errore se la parte frazionaria è non sempliceSpecifies whether to trim the fractional parts of decimal and numeric data during migration to integer types or display error message if fractional part is non-trivial

Modalità predefinita: NoDefault Mode: No

Modalità ottimistica: NoOptimistic Mode: No

Modalità: NoFull Mode: No
Unicode Endian di SybaseSybase Unicode Endian Specifica il tipo per le stringhe di Sybase Unicode little-endian.Specifies the endian type for the Sybase Unicode strings. Per questa impostazione specifica, è possono impostare le opzioni seguenti:The following options can be set for this particular setting:

Little-endianLittle-endian

Big-endianBig-endian

Modalità predefinita: Little-endianDefault Mode: Little-endian

Modalità ottimistica: Little-endianOptimistic Mode: Little-endian

Modalità: Little-endianFull Mode: Little-endian
Blocco a livello di tabellaTable lock Specifica se SSMA consente di bloccare le tabelle durante l'aggiunta di dati alle tabelle durante la migrazione dei dati.Specifies whether SSMA locks tables when it adds data to tables during data migration. Ottiene un blocco di aggiornamento bulk per tutta la durata dell'operazione di copia bulk.Obtains a bulk update lock for the duration of the bulk copy operation. Se il valore è False, viene impostato un blocco a livello di riga.If the value is False, a lock is set at the row level.

Modalità predefinita: TrueDefault Mode: True

Modalità ottimistica: TrueOptimistic Mode: True

Modalità: TrueFull Mode: True
Utilizzare i cursoriUse cursors I dati vengono recuperati dal database di origine utilizzando i cursori se questa opzione è impostata.The data is retrieved from source database using cursors if this option is set.

Modalità predefinita: FalseDefault Mode: False

Modalità ottimistica: FalseOptimistic Mode: False

Modalità: FalseFull Mode: False

Migrazione dei dati paralleliParallel Data Migration

NomeTerm DefinizioneDefinition
Modalità di migrazione di dati paralleliParallel Data Migration Mode Specifica la modalità utilizzata per il thread di divisione per abilitare la migrazione di dati paralleli.Specifies the mode used to fork threads to enable parallel data migration. In modalità Auto, SSMA sceglie il numero di thread (10 per impostazione predefinita) duplicato per la migrazione dei dati.In Auto mode, SSMA chooses the number of threads (10 by default) forked to migrate data. In modalità personalizzata, utente può specificare il numero di thread duplicata per la migrazione dei dati (valore minimo è 1 e valore massimo è 100).In Custom mode, user can specify the number of threads forked to migrate data (minimum is 1 and maximum is 100). Modulo di migrazione client solo dati sul lato attualmente supporta la migrazione dei dati paralleli.Currently, only client side data migration engine supports parallel data migration.

Modalità predefinita: AutoDefault Mode: Auto

Modalità ottimistica: AutoOptimistic Mode: Auto

Modalità: AutoFull Mode: Auto
Importante

Quando il modalità di migrazione di dati parallelo opzione è impostata su personalizzato, un nuovo progetto, l'impostazione di opzione conteggio Thread viene visualizzato.When the Parallel Data Migration Mode option is set to Custom, a new Project setting option Thread Count is displayed. Specifica il numero di thread utilizzati per la migrazione dei dati.It specifies number of threads used for data migration.